Conditional Statements In Terraform
Conditional statements in Terraform are the “if-then-else” of your infrastructure. Unlike many programming languages that use if blocks, Terraform primarily uses the ternary operator for simple logic and the count meta-argument for resource-level logic.
1. The Ternary Operator
The most common way to use a conditional is the ternary syntax. It evaluates a boolean expression and returns one of two values.

2. Conditional Resource Creation (The Count Trick)
Terraform doesn’t have a native if resource {} block. Instead, we use the count meta-argument. If count is set to 1, the resource is created; if it is 0, it is skipped.

Note In Terraform, both sides of a ternary operator must be the same type. You cannot return a string if true and a number if false. If you find yourself hitting type errors, you might need to use the tostring() or tonumber() functions to keep things consistent.
